Capital Area Head Start is seeking a full time Behavioral Health Coordinator to join our mission of making a difference in the lives of children, empowering parents, and strengthening families. As a Behavioral Health Coordinator, you will implement and coordinate social-emotional supports for children and families. This includes crisis intervention, emergency assistance, child abuse prevention, and case management. Services are provided throughout Dauphin, Cumberland, and Perry counties. Behavioral Health Coordinators work 10 months out of the year and enjoy summers off while earning a minimum of $25.26 per hour. Schedules are based according to the school year and include 1650 work hours.
